UPDATE DETAIL VERIFICATION SYSTEM AND UPDATE DETAIL VERIFICATION METHOD

    Abstract: An update detail verification system has: an update information input unit to which update information of a control system is inputted; an update information analysis unit that analyzes the update information; a verification information storage unit in which verification information concerning verification to be performed on detail of update is stored; an update and verification detail setting unit that sets detail of update to be executed on the control system and detail of verification to be executed on the update, among the result of analysis and the verification information; an update and verification execution time estimation unit that estimates an execution time required for executing the update and verification; and an execution feasibility determination unit that, by making a comparison between the estimated execution time and a predetermined limited time, determines whether or not the execution of update and verification can be completed within the limited time.

    Abstract: The objective of the present invention is to increase reliability in an electronic control device when speculative execution is performed, by reducing the risk of erroneous control by the electronic control device, said erroneous control being due to speculative execution failures (such as failures to predict a future state or failure to complete a control calculation due to the execution of an advanced control calculation) which are generated when speculative execution is performed using limited hardware resources in an electronic control device having a control period restriction. Therefore, this electronic control device, which performs a calculation in accordance with one or more external inputs, and outputs a calculation result by a prescribed time, has one or more first calculation units that perform a calculation using a current input, and one or more second calculation units that perform a calculation using a prior input that been input at a point in time prior to the current input.

    Diagnosis System and Electronic Control Device

    Abstract: Provided is a method of detecting and preventing soft errors without performing multiplexing. As a result, it is possible to improve reliability of a device while suppressing an increase in mounting cost and reduction in operation speed accompanied with it. A diagnosis system includes an initial parameter generation unit which generates a plurality of initial parameters predicted on the basis of an external input; an operation unit which has a plurality of operators operating optimal solutions to the initial parameters by using an evaluation function describing a control object; and a diagnosis unit which diagnoses the operation unit on the basis of an output of the operation unit. When an optimal solution candidate giving an evaluation value deviating from a value taken by each evaluation value by a constant threshold or more among evaluation values corresponding to the optimal solutions to the initial parameters is found, the diagnosis unit diagnoses an error of the operation unit.

    Abstract: A safety management system for recognizing surrounding conditions and transmitting first surrounding condition data, and for respectively indicating safety actions to a first autonomous traveling machine that autonomously travels on a given first travel route on the basis of the first surrounding condition data and to a second autonomous traveling machine that autonomously travels on a given second travel route. An extraction unit sets, on the second travel route, a verification point where the second autonomous traveling machine can be recognized by the first autonomous traveling machine, and extracts an operation state of the second autonomous traveling machine at the verification point from the first surrounding condition data. A verification unit compares an operation state transmitted from the second autonomous traveling machine at the verification point and the operation state extracted by the extraction unit to verify the soundness of control in the second autonomous traveling machine.

    Abstract: Conventional security measures are generally intended for an IT system, and it has been difficult to satisfy a real-time property and availability requested to a control system. Furthermore, since a time-division type time slot communication method is not taken into consideration, such time slot communication has problems in efficient utilization of computer resources and decrease in availability. In order to solve the above-described problems, the present invention specifies a time slot from characteristics of a communication packet received by a reception unit 133 by using a time slot characteristic storage unit 130, and selects, in accordance with the specified time slot, an inspection pattern stored in an inspection pattern storage unit 136 by using an inspection pattern selection unit 131.
